Fun day out for dogs, owners
NST, 21 Jan 2008

PETALING JAYA: It was the ultimate social outing for dog owners and their four-legged friends at the fifth Malaysia K9 day yesterday.

For 28-year-old Martin Lee and his golden retriever Snoopy, this was the best time to display their loyalty towards their favorite football team.

Dressed in matching bright red jerseys and shorts, complete with sunglasses, master and dog looked every inch the die-hard Liverpool fans that they are.

"Snoopy loves to play football and he is a good goalkeeper. We're great Liverpool fans so we thought we should show it."

Snoopy's outfit came from a pasar malam.

Snoopy also won the first prize in the 2008 Dog Beauty Pageant in the large-breed category.


A German shepherd from the police K9 unit showing off its skills at the Malaysia K9 carnival yesterday. (Inset) Martin Lee and his golden retriever Snoopy in matching Liverpool jerseys

The annual carnival was held in Central Park, Bandar Utama. Some of the attractions included a dog ownership drive, dog micro chipping campaign and a demonstration by the police K9 unit. The event was organized by Puppy.com.my and Purina PetCare.
